Google Analytics and the tools to survive the online world


In the past when companies wanted to measure if their advertising were being effective, they could only trust on their sales increasing. As the access to internet increased and companies migrated their business to the online world, tools and services were created to help companies follow up their potential customers and engage with them through their websites and ensure they would not only see their advertising but also engage with the brand and finally be led to a purchase. Once the costumer is inside their page, through collection of data, tools like Google Analytics can analyses and give valuable information to companies so they can prioritize what actions to take to keep in touch with the clients and turn the page visits into revenue.

Through Google Analytics, companies can set up Goals like engagements in their websites and conversions they got by visits on their pages or new subscribers. These and other goals can be achieved by informing the tool what type of information its more relevant to the specific business.

 

What is Google Analytics

Google Analytics is a free web analytics service, used to track website and blog performance, providing with basic statistics and analytics tools for search engine optimization (SEO) and marketing purposes. Because it’s free to anyone with the google account, Google Analytics is popular among small and medium sized businesses, particularly retail websites. By collecting website visitor insight, it can help businesses determine top sources of user traffic, gauging the success of their marketing, track goal completions, discover patterns and in user engagement, and obtained visitor demographics.

The global leader in Health Care Novartis and the France’s leading website in the Diet & Well-being market since 2007 Ligne-en-ligne.com, are two successful cases of Google Analytics. 

Novartis, a global leader in health care; had Goals like Improve customer experience globally, streamline management of the company’s 130 websites, get the right metrics into the hands of the right people, implement Google Analytics Premium at scale.The results were satisfactory and include saved time and freed up the developers and marketers to work on other high priority tasks, pulled and shared more consistent and pertinent data across sites, created dashboards that report across multiple properties.

Ligne-en-ligne.com, had the following goals, understanding the behavior of the customers coming from affiliates, the primary sales driver. Understanding how consumers who choose the highest value offers behave. Diversifying & optimizing the digital marketing budget.

 

And the results were: Ligne-en-Ligne have a clearer view of the efficiency of affiliation, especially on the long run. SEO & Referrals proved to be key channels for the most valuable consumers. Increase by 11% in conversion rate and by 20% in turnover.
